9:00 AM 

Witness history in front of your eyes as you cross over the harbor to Robben Island. This infmaous prison held former South African President, Nelson Mandela during the Aparteid era. See his cell, hear from a former prisoner, and learn about what the people of South Africa have gone through to get to their present day. 

Pro tip: Book a tour ahead of time so you can assure you get the full experience.

8:00 PM

From the sunshine to the mountain climbing, we're sure you are ready to settle in with your friends for a meal. Try putting together a traditional South African Braai. Cooking your own food over open flame, while enjoying conversation about the day is a South African favorite, similar to the way Americans have a Barbecue. Grab your favorite meats, vegetables and more!
